Current Capacity Needs
Understanding your system’s current capacity needs is essential for choosing the right 12V power distribution panel. I focus on calculating the total continuous current load from all connected devices to select a bus bar rated between 150A and 300A, making certain it can handle the combined load without overheating. I also consider the maximum surge or startup current of high-power devices, ensuring the panel can accommodate short-term current spikes. Matching fuse and bus bar ratings to the highest expected current prevents damage, usually by choosing a rating 20-30% above the load. Additionally, I review the current rating per circuit to verify individual circuits stay within safe limits. Finally, I plan for future expansion by selecting a system with a higher capacity than my current needs.

Environmental Resistance
Selecting a fuse panel that can withstand harsh environmental conditions is crucial for reliable operation. I look for panels made from flame-retardant, heat-resistant materials like PBT or polycarbonate, which can endure high temperatures and reduce fire risks. Confirming the enclosure is waterproof or damp-proof is essential; I prefer panels with sealing gaskets or covers to guard against moisture, dust, and splashes in tough environments. Corrosion-resistant components, such as nickel-plated copper bus bars and fuse contacts, help maintain conductivity and prevent rust over time. Additionally, I check the electrical insulation properties to avoid short circuits and shocks, especially in outdoor or marine settings. Finally, I verify the temperature ratings—aiming for operational ranges up to 150°C—to ensure consistent performance under temperature fluctuations.
Fuse Compatibility Types
When it comes to guaranteeing your 12V power distribution panel functions reliably, matching the right fuse type is key. Different fuses, like blade fuses (ATC, ATO, MINI-ANL) or cartridge fuses, must fit securely and provide proper protection. It’s vital to select a fuse with an amperage rating that matches your circuit’s requirements to prevent damage or under-protection. Fuse holders need to be compatible with the specific fuse type—whether blade, glass, or ceramic—for secure installation and consistent operation. Keep in mind that fuse sizes and connector styles vary, so careful measurement and verification are essential before buying. Matching the fuse’s voltage and electrical characteristics to your system ensures safety and reliable performance over time.

Safety Features
Safety features are essential to guarantee that your 12V power distribution panel operates reliably and protects your electronics. LED indicators alert you to blown fuses or faults, allowing quick troubleshooting and preventing damage. Fuse protection, like MIDI or mini ANL fuses, automatically disconnects circuits during overloads or short circuits, reducing fire risks and component damage. Using flame-retardant materials such as PBT and heat-resistant plastics ensures the panel remains safe under high temperatures or fault conditions. Fail indication LEDs activate when fuses blow or disconnect, providing immediate visual cues to avoid continued operation of faulty circuits. Additionally, proper grounding and insulation within fuse blocks help prevent accidental shorts and electrical shocks, boosting overall safety and reliability of your system.

How Do I Determine the Current Capacity Needed for My Setup?
To determine the current capacity needed for your setup, I first list all the devices you’ll connect, noting their current draw, usually specified in amps. Then, I add up these values, ensuring I include a safety margin of about 20-25% to handle potential surges. This total gives me the minimum capacity needed for your power distribution panel, making sure everything runs smoothly without overloads.

How Does Ambient Temperature Affect Fuse Panel Performance?
Ambient temperature profoundly impacts fuse panel performance. When temperatures rise, fuses may blow more easily or prematurely, while cold conditions can make them less responsive. I’ve found that extreme heat can cause components to overheat and fail, so I always check the operating temperature range. Proper ventilation and selecting panels rated for your environment help guarantee reliable performance and prevent unexpected failures.
